ANKARA (Scrap Register): Turkish HMS 1/2 80:20 scrap import average prices (CFR Iskenderun Port, Turkey) continued to decline to $223 a ton during the week ended June 24, as per the latest figures from the Steel Index.

According to TSI, daily benchmark index for deep-sea Turkish imports of HMS #1&2 80:20 dropped by $7 a ton during the week to close at $220 a ton CFR Iskenderun port.Deals were booked throughout the week, however, with the market outlook continuing to be unclear, mills held back from booking any more material than was absolutely necessary. 

With the news of Brexit shocking the markets, market participants believed that the currency volatility may reduce trade activity in the short term. 

On the other hand, if the dollar continues to strengthen it would lead to scrap prices becoming more affordable and hence encourage further buying in the market.
